* weather_edge_wrapper.cpp
* ======================
* Edge runtime wrapper for the Weather RL model (.mnn).
*
* Design:
* - External GRU hidden-state management (hidden_in β hidden_out per step).
* - Action masking applied here, after logits are read from the model.
* - Vulkan preferred (Mali-G31), CPU fallback if Vulkan session fails.
* - Input tensors cached at init; not re-fetched on every step.
* - C interface exposed for processing_nodes integration.
*
* Tensor names (match StatelessInferenceWrapper in mnn_export.py):
* Inputs (in canonical sorted key order, then hidden_in):
* "basin_context" [1, 4] flat: BASIN_FLAT (schema v3+)
* "forecast_precip" [1, N_ZONES, HORIZON_DAYS] flat: N_ZONES * HORIZON_DAYS
* "forecast_uncertainty" [1, N_ZONES]
* "prior_belief" [1, 1]
* "zone_belief" [1, N_ZONES]
* "hidden_in" [1, 1, HIDDEN_SIZE] flat: HIDDEN_SIZE
* Outputs:
* "action_logits" [1, N_ACTIONS]
* "hidden_out" [1, 1, HIDDEN_SIZE] flat: HIDDEN_SIZE
*
* Notes:
* - action_mask is NOT in the MNN graph β applied externally here.
* Terminate action (index N_ZONES) is never masked.
* - export_keys in mnn_export.py are sorted(obs_keys) with action_mask
* excluded, so the canonical input order is alphabetical:
* basin_context, forecast_precip, forecast_uncertainty,
* prior_belief, zone_belief
* - basin_context (schema v3) is [enso_oni, iod_dmi, itcz_latitude_deg,
* mslp_regional_hpa], matching zone_observation.BasinContext field
* order. When no basin data is available at the edge, pass the neutral
* default {0.0f, 0.0f, 0.0f, 1013.25f} (same default
* weather_forecast_env.py uses for episodes without basin data).
* BREAKING vs the pre-v3 interface: runStep()/weather_run() gained a
* basin_context parameter, and the MNN graph gained the input β old
* callers and old .mnn models must be updated together.
* - forecast_precip is [N_ZONES, HORIZON_DAYS] β pass it row-major
* (all days for zone 0, then all days for zone 1, etc.).
* - forecast_uncertainty is [N_ZONES] β one scalar per zone, not per day.
* - HIDDEN_SIZE default is 64 (gru_weather_policy.py default).
* N_ZONES and HORIZON_DAYS vary by curriculum phase; they are set here
* to the final curriculum phase (heatwave/humidity: 4 zones, 30 days).
* Always confirm these match your deployed checkpoint.
* - Backend order: Vulkan β CPU.
*
* Bug 2.5 fix:
* weather_run() and weather_destroy() now guard against null handles.
* weather_create() already returns nullptr on failure, but callers that
* omit the null check and pass the result directly to weather_run() would
* previously trigger undefined behaviour (segfault on dereference).
* weather_run() now returns -1 immediately on a null handle.
* weather_destroy() now no-ops on a null handle (delete nullptr is safe
* in C++, but the explicit guard makes the contract visible to callers).
*/
